No news is not good news.
The other day I emailed Ellwood Thompson’s, the organic supermarket that was supposed to begin construction at DCUSA this month, to ask their progress. They responded “At this time, there is nothing to report. We certainly hope to have movement soon, and I will be sure to contact you at that time.”
I also sent them a Twitter message and got virtually the same response: “we have no movement currently on the store in DC. but we will be sure to tweet you when it starts rolling!” I then contacted them to clarify, asking flat out if they will be starting construction this month, (which is what their CFO said in June at the North Columbia Heights Civic Association meeting), and again, the response was “Per my email yesterday, we do not have anything to report. When we have updated information, I will be happy to forward it.” I wrote them back again, but I have a feeling the response will be the same.
This doesn’t bode well, and it’s frustrating. If you aren’t going to open or something is delaying the opening, just tell us. This isn’t some kind of international diplomacy, it’s a grocery store. A long-awaited and much-desired grocery store, which makes it even more annoying.
